    AnnotationModern valence bond theory, in its spin-coupled (SC) form, is used to assess the utility of generalized population analysis, using correlated density matrices, for identifying patterns of three-center two-electron bonding in B2H6, B3H8-, and CH2Li2. The effect on the relevant three-center indices of including electron correlation, via the SC method, is assessed by means of comparison with analogous Hartree-Fock values
